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Mérulaxe affin | Lesser Naked Bat |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(animal) | Animalia (animal)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Aves (oiseau) | Mammalia (mammifères) |
| Order | Passeriformes (passereaux) | Chiroptera (Bats) |
| Family | Rhinocryptidae | Molossidae |
| Genus | Scytalopus | Cheiromeles |
| Species | Scytalopus affinis | Cheiromeles parvidens |
Evolutionary Relationship
Mérulaxe affin and Lesser Naked Bat share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
